Autumn Tides
By White Raven
I always thought that autumn Was a tide that blew life away Sweeping the leaves from the trees In a torrent of coloured display. Paving a path for the winter
To grip all our hearts in cold But this autumn's tide is showing me The wisdom I have and I hold.
The autumn this year is bright Cold and fiery in its own style I'm starting to trust in its magic As I walk mile upon weary mile I don't know what winter will bring me
As I move with this autumn's tide But the future's a puzzle that draws me To a sea that is wondrous and wild.
